It was a gruelling 50 minutes of rugby this evening as the Harrow Way 1st XV travelled to The Clere School. The two very evenly matched teams fought for supremacy throughout the entire match until, with just 4 minutes remaining on the clock, an infringement at the ruck gave Harrow Way a penalty five metres from the Clere try line. Quick thinking from Finlay Waite allowed the ball to be shipped out to Stanley North and the Harrow Way fly half scored the decisive blow by running the ball in for the only try of the match. Solid defence and ferocious tackling kept Clere at bay until the final whistle sounded. This win was made even more gratifying as the same fixture last season saw the same Harrow Way side lose 52-0 at home. Richard Peters – Acting Curriculum Leader for PE said after the game “I think this is the best performance I have ever seen from this set of players and they totally deserved the win. A combination of strength, tactical awareness and the sheer desire to win was great to see. The boys should be very proud of their achievement”.
